Given equation is:

4y′ + 8y = 7,

y(0) = −2

We are going to use the integrating factor method to solve the differential equation.

Differential equation:

4y′ + 8y = 7

Rearranging the terms, we get:

y′ + 2y = 7/4

Integrating factor:

I.F. = e^(∫2dx)I.F. = e^(2x)

Multiplying I.F. throughout the differential equation, we get:

e^(2x)y′ + 2e^(2x)y = 7/4e^(2x)

Now we are going to apply the product rule of differentiation to the left-hand side. Let v = y and u = e^(2x)

So, v′ = y′ and u′ = 2e^(2x)

Now applying the product rule, we get:

e^(2x)y′ + 2e^(2x)y = 7/4e^(2x)2e^(2x)y + e^(2x)y′ = 7/4e^(2x)2e^(2x)y = -1/2 e^(2x) + C1y = -1/4 + C2e^(-2x)

Now substituting the initial value y(0) = -2C2 = -9/4

Putting the value of C2 in the above equation, we get:

y = -1/4 - (9/4)e^(-2x)

how do you add & subtract rational expressions

Answers

Answer:

To add or subtract two rational expressions with the same denominator, we simply add or subtract the numerators and write the result over the common denominator. When the denominators are not the same, we must manipulate them so that they become the same. In other words, we must find a common denominator.
